MVHS hosts MyChart info sessions in Rome and Oneida

The Mohawk Valley Health System (MVHS) Rome and Oneida Medical Offices are set to conduct two informational sessions aimed at helping patients understand and register for MyChart. This platform offers secure online access to electronic medical records.

During the free event, MVHS staff will assist attendees with MyChart registration and explain its benefits and features. These include how to view medical information and test results, manage appointments, and pay bills.

The sessions are scheduled at the following locations: MVHS Rome Medical Office, 1617 North James, Suite 900, Rome on Wednesday, May 21, 2025, from 5 p.m. to 7 p.m., and MVHS Oneida Medical Office, 131 Main Street, Suite 103, Oneida on Wednesday, May 28, 2025, from 5 p.m. to 7 p.m. Light refreshments will be available.
